Your Role with The Company:
– Leadership: plans, directs, and coordinates the activities of the maintenance, tooling, and manufacturing engineering departments, facilitating efficient manufacturing operations across the organization.
– Cross-Functional Collaboration:Engage collaboratively with fellow manufacturing managers and executive leadership to establish and evaluate strategic priorities across various operational teams, fostering a unified approach to our manufacturing objectives.
– Cost Analysis and Process Improvement: Conducting comprehensive assessments of manufacturing processes to evaluate cost-effectiveness and feasibility. Developing and implementing strategic recommendations aimed at optimizing resource utilization, reducing operational costs, and enhancing overall efficiency.
– Tooling Operations Management: Oversee and manage tooling operations with a focus on precision, ensuring that all activities adhere to established quality and safety standards. Implement best practices to maintain operational integrity and efficiency.
– Project Oversight and Coordination: Provide expert guidance and oversight during the planning and execution of plant renovations and expansion projects. Coordinate effectively with external contractors and vendors to ensure project milestones are met on time and within budget.
– Maintenance Support and Leadership Collaboration: Collaborate with Maintenance personnel and relevant leadership to support the development and execution of maintenance programs and activities, ensuring operational reliability and performance continuity.
– Regulatory Compliance: Ensure that all manufacturing operations comply with health and safety laws, regulations, and guidelines, including adherence to EPA and OSHA standards. Regularly review and update compliance protocols as necessary.

Background Profile:
– Demonstrated robust experience in machining processes, with a proven track record in optimizing machining techniques and workflows.
– A minimum of five years of progressive supervisory experience in a manufacturing or engineering environment is preferred, with a focus on team leadership and development.
– In-depth understanding of plant engineering, industrial engineering principles, and tooling applications, enabling effective decision-making in manufacturing operations.
– Profound knowledge of production machining and turning processes, specifically related to ductile iron, ensuring high-quality manufacturing output.
– Proven capability in designing and developing CNC production fixturing, contributing to enhanced productivity and precision in manufacturing.
– Exceptional organizational skills and meticulous attention to detail, essential for managing complex engineering tasks and documentation.
– Strong analytical skills with the ability to identify problems, assess potential solutions, and implement effective strategies to enhance operational efficiency.
– Excellent leadership capabilities, with a focus on fostering a collaborative team environment while driving performance and accountability.
–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ite and related software applications for budget preparation, record-keeping, and data analysis.
– Experience with GibbsCam software is preferred, providing an additional advantage in CNC programming and machining operations.
